Pros

You are demanded to constantly think on your feet and flow merchandise efficiently as possible. The management team will set a high bar, but will help you achieve it. You will be given feedback about your performance. Lots of physical labor.

Cons

Compensation is horrific, and your ROI for your efforts will make you want to look into working fast food. Full time coordinators have a rotating schedule, This destroys consistency and interrupts the work/life balance. Back braces and other devices to help moving heavy furniture are not provided. Bad pay means understaffing.
